The following invalid code snippet causes an ICE since gcc 3.3 (it also crashes gcc 2.95.x, 3.0.x, but doesn't crash gcc 3.1.x, 3.2.x):
======================================= template<typename T> struct T::A {}; ======================================= Mainline issues the following error message: bug.cc:5: internal compiler error: in is_ancestor, at cp/name-lookup.c:2185 Please submit a full bug report, [etc.] -- Summary: [3.3/3.4/4.0 regression] ICE on invalid template declaration Product: gcc Version: 4.0.0 Status: UNCONFIRMED Keywords: ice-on-invalid-code, monitored Severity: normal Priority: P2 Component: c++ AssignedTo: unassigned at gcc dot gnu dot org ReportedBy: reichelt at gcc dot gnu dot org CC: gcc-bugs at gcc dot gnu dot org http://gcc.gnu.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=18731
